Job Description

Our client, a world leader in diagnostics and life sciences, is looking for a "Global Project Manager/Technical Project Manager (Agile Release Train)” based out of Santa Clara, CA (Hybrid).

 

Job Duration: Long term Contract (Possibility Of Further Extension)

Pay Rate: $110/hr on W2

 

Company Benefits: Medical, Dental, Vision, Paid Sick leave, 401K

 

The Project Management team works as part of the Portfolio and Project Management function to help each customer area within Diagnostics track and manage their portfolio from a strategic vantage point. As part of the Project Management Chapter, the Global Project Manager conducts project/ART meetings and is responsible for the definition and implementation of project risk mitigating measures. Reports project goals (e.g, KPIs/OKRs) to enable teams and functions to measure and improve quality, efficiency and effectiveness. Recommends and takes action to analyze and find solutions to problems. We rely on GPMs to maximize the impact of our annual R&D investment. In order to do this, the GPM has a 360° view into the organization and, with support from the broader Portfolio & Project Management organization, connects all data points & information into a neutral fact base to enable strategic discussions and decisions . As a trusted advisor, translates and drives projects into products and enables the organization to use energy and time effectively and efficiently.

 

Responsibilities:

  • Lead and coach SAFe practices, Agile Release Trains (ART), and PI planning to ensure alignment and successful delivery.
  • Collaborate with VMO, PPM chapters, Network Leads, and partners to resolve delivery hurdles.
  • Set up and manage ART/project structures including communication, timelines, resources, and budgets.
  • Develop and maintain integrated project plans with dependencies and resource allocation.
  • Guide milestone and capacity review preparations; lead process improvement initiatives.
  • Apply and share project management best practices across teams for continuous improvement.
  • Provide transparent project/ART updates to support team and leadership decision-making.
  • Act as a trusted advisor on planning, risk management, scenario analysis, and critical path tracking.
  • Identify gaps, bottlenecks, and risks; propose solutions and escalate issues proactively.
  • Deliver accurate and timely project data to enable portfolio-level analysis and decisions.

 

Qualifications:

  • Minimum Bachelor’s degree in science, engineering or business related fields; higher level degree a plus.
  • Experience with Agile development practices and mindset
  • PMP Certification as well as SAFe Certification highly preferred
  • Minimum 5 years project management experience in the diagnostic, medical device, pharmaceutical or biotech industry leading complex new, product development and product care projects or equivalent
  • Demonstrated effective management of projects or ARTs
  • Working knowledge of Planisware, G-Suite and know-how of project management tools such as Trello, LucidSpark/LucidChart, Smartsheet, Jira, AHA is preferred
  • 5%-15% travel involved
